Enriquez de Valderrabano (1500 - 1556)

Distinguished as a player of the vihuela, Enrique de Valderrábano seems to have been in the service of the fourth Duke of Miranda at Burgos, to whom he dedicated his Libro de musica de vihuela intitulado Silva de sirenas (‘Book of Music for the Vihuela, entitled Wood of Sirens’) in 1547.

Vihuela Music

The vihuela, a Spanish plucked instrument akin to the lute, was highly regarded in Spain, particularly in the 16th century. Valderrábano’s publication, containing seven books, includes duets, solo vihuela music and songs accompanied by the instrument.
